Enhanced Comfort:

Upholstered beds offer a high level of comfort due to their padded headboards and footboards. The cushioned upholstery provides a soft surface to lean against while sitting up in bed, making it more comfortable to read, watch TV, or work. This added comfort can enhance your overall sleeping experience and help you relax better.

Aesthetically Pleasing:

One of the key benefits of upholstered beds is their aesthetic appeal. They come in a variety of fabrics, colors, and designs, allowing you to choose a style that complements your bedroom decor. Whether you prefer a sleek modern look or a more traditional design, there is an upholstered bed to suit your taste and enhance the visual appeal of your bedroom.

Durability and Longevity:

Upholstered beds are generally well-made and durable, providing long-lasting support for your mattress and ensuring the bed frame remains sturdy over time. The upholstery material is often of high quality, resistant to wear and tear, and easy to clean, making upholstered beds a practical choice for those looking for a long-term investment in their bedroom furniture.

Easy Maintenance:

Another advantage of upholstered beds is that they are relatively easy to maintain. The upholstery can be spot cleaned with a damp cloth or vacuumed regularly to remove dust and dirt. Some upholstered beds come with removable covers that can be washed, making it simple to keep your bed looking fresh and clean.

No Sharp Edges:

Unlike some traditional bed frames with sharp corners or metal edges, upholstered beds have a soft and padded construction, reducing the risk of accidental bumps and bruises. This makes upholstered beds a safer option, especially for households with children or pets.

In conclusion, upholstered beds offer a range of benefits, including enhanced comfort, aesthetic appeal, durability, easy maintenance, and safety. These factors make upholstered beds a popular choice for those looking to create a cozy and stylish bedroom environment. Whether you prioritize comfort, style, or practicality, an upholstered bed can be a valuable addition to your bedroom furniture collection.

1. Why should I choose an upholstered bed over a traditional bed frame?
Upholstered beds offer several advantages over traditional bed frames. They provide a softer and more luxurious feel, making them more comfortable for lounging or reading in bed. Additionally, the padding on upholstered beds can help reduce noise and create a quieter sleeping environment. The fabric upholstery also adds a touch of elegance and style to any bedroom décor. Furthermore, upholstered beds are versatile and can be customized with different fabrics and colors to match your personal style. Overall, choosing an upholstered bed can enhance the comfort and aesthetic appeal of your bedroom.

2. Are upholstered beds easy to maintain and clean?
Upholstered beds are relatively easy to maintain and clean, especially compared to other types of beds. Most upholstered beds come with removable fabric covers that can be easily washed or dry cleaned to keep them looking fresh and clean. Regular vacuuming with a soft brush attachment can help remove dust and debris from the fabric upholstery. For stains or spills, it’s important to spot clean the affected area promptly with a mild detergent and water. Overall, with proper care and maintenance, upholstered beds can remain in good condition for many years.

3. Do upholstered beds provide any health benefits?
Upholstered beds can offer certain health benefits compared to traditional bed frames. The padded headboard of an upholstered bed provides a comfortable surface for leaning or sitting up in bed, which can help reduce strain on the neck and back. The soft padding and fabric upholstery also create a cozy and inviting sleeping environment, promoting relaxation and better sleep quality. Additionally, upholstered beds can help reduce allergens and dust mites, as the fabric cover can be easily cleaned to remove any buildup of dust or dirt. Overall, choosing an upholstered bed can contribute to a healthier and more restful sleep experience.

4. What are the different types of upholstery materials available for beds?
Upholstered beds come in a variety of materials, each offering unique benefits and features. Common upholstery materials for beds include linen, velvet, leather, and cotton, among others. Linen is a popular choice for its durability and breathability, making it ideal for warm climates. Velvet adds a touch of luxury and sophistication to a bedroom, while leather offers a sleek and modern look. Cotton is a versatile and easy-to-care-for option that is soft and comfortable. Depending on your personal preferences and style, you can choose the upholstery material that best suits your needs and complements your bedroom décor.

5. Can upholstered beds be customized to fit my specific design preferences?
One of the key benefits of upholstered beds is their customization options, allowing you to create a bed that reflects your unique design preferences. Upholstered beds come in a wide range of styles, shapes, and sizes, from sleek and modern to traditional and ornate. You can choose from various fabric colors, patterns, and textures to match your bedroom décor and create a cohesive look. Some upholstered beds also offer additional customization options, such as tufted headboards, nailhead trim, or decorative stitching. With the ability to customize your upholstered bed, you can create a personalized and stylish focal point for your bedroom that perfectly suits your taste and style.
